2. Safety Information
Always observe basic safety precautions when using electrical appliances to reduce the risk of fire, electric shock, and personal injury.
- The maximum incoming water temperature is 50°C (122°F).
- The noise level is 92 dB(A). Use hearing protection if necessary.
- The product is not submersible in water. It must only be used with running tap water.
- Always wear appropriate personal protective equipment, such as safety glasses, when operating the pressure washer.
- Ensure the power cord and plug are in good condition before each use.
- Do not direct the water jet at people, animals, or electrical equipment.

5. Setup
Follow these steps to assemble and prepare your pressure washer for first use:

Image: Visual guide for the 3-step installation process of the pressure washer.
- Connect Water Inlet: Attach the water connector with filter to the pressure washer's water inlet. Then, connect your garden hose to this connector. Ensure a secure, leak-free connection.
- Connect High-Pressure Hose: Connect one end of the 5-meter high-pressure hose to the front outlet of the pressure washer and the other end to the high-pressure gun. Tighten firmly.
- Assemble Lance to Gun: Attach the extension lance to the high-pressure gun, then connect the adjustable lance to the extension lance. Ensure all connections are secure. Your pressure washer is now ready for use!
Important: Before turning on the power, ensure the water supply is fully open and water is flowing through the system to prevent damage to the pump.
6. Operating Instructions
General Operation
- Ensure all connections are secure and the water supply is on.
- Plug the power cord into a grounded electrical outlet.
- Turn on the pressure washer using the power switch.
- Squeeze the trigger on the high-pressure gun to start the water flow.
- Adjust the spray pattern by rotating the adjustable lance nozzle.
- To apply detergent, fill the detergent bottle and attach it to the gun. The pressure washer will automatically draw detergent when operating at low pressure (usually achieved by rotating the nozzle to the widest spray or a specific detergent setting if available).
AutoStop Technology
The TRENT HLT319 features AutoStop technology, which automatically shuts off the pump when the trigger is released. This conserves energy, protects the motor from overheating, and extends the lifespan of the unit.

7. Maintenance
Regular maintenance ensures optimal performance and extends the life of your pressure washer.
- Nozzle Cleaning: If the nozzle becomes clogged, use the provided cleaning pin to clear any debris from the nozzle opening.
- Water Inlet Filter: Periodically check and clean the water inlet filter to prevent debris from entering the pump.
- Storage: Before storing, drain all water from the pump and hoses to prevent freezing damage in cold climates. Store the unit in a dry, protected area. Utilize the integrated storage features for the hose and accessories.

8. Troubleshooting
If you encounter issues with your pressure washer, refer to the following common problems and solutions:
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| No power | Power cord unplugged, circuit breaker tripped, power switch off | Check power connection, reset circuit breaker, turn power switch on |
| No water pressure | Water supply off, clogged inlet filter, air in pump, clogged nozzle | Turn on water supply, clean filter, bleed air from pump (run without nozzle until steady flow), clean nozzle with pin |
| Motor runs but no water | Air in pump, water supply off, clogged inlet filter | Bleed air from pump, check water supply, clean inlet filter |
| Pulsating pressure | Air in pump, restricted water supply, clogged nozzle | Bleed air from pump, ensure adequate water flow, clean nozzle |
| Leaks | Loose connections, damaged O-rings | Tighten all connections, inspect and replace damaged O-rings |
